As America's best-known crappie angler and NACA Hall of Fame inductee, Wally is committed to helping others catch his favorite fish.Designed by the 2003 Crappie Classic champ to give you the best rod for addressing specialized crappie techniques such as spider rigging, drifting, trolling and deep-water bottom bouncing. Each rod is built on a hybrid IM-6/IM-8 graphite blank to provide just the right mix of midbody rigidity and super-sensitive tip action. Equipped with smooth-running Fuji® Concept guides and nonslip EVA grips—great for rod holders. Available in 4 lengths for maximum coverage within your spread.
